The United States Embassy in Nairobi is one of the largest US diplomatic missions in Africa, managing US-Kenya relations across political, economic, security, and development portfolios. The embassy recruits locally engaged staff in administrative, consular, security, public affairs, and technical roles. US Embassy positions are among the most sought-after embassy jobs in Kenya, offering competitive compensation packages aligned with US government pay scales. Logistics and supply chain professionals manage movement of goods across Kenya and East Africa. Port operations, freight forwarding, warehousing, procurement, and fleet management are major employment areas. The Northern Corridor’s importance as East Africa’s trade route makes Mombasa and Nairobi primary hubs. CIPS-qualified procurement officers command premium salaries.
